Speaking of Mini-Man, on Saturday when he was at our house, I asked him if he would like a cookie. His eyes lit up. So first, I pulled out a bag of Lemon Snaps and asked him if he wanted one. He immediately crinkled his nose and said "no" (which I assumed had to do with the fact that the cookies contained lemon - which might make them a health food and therefore automatically unappealing). So I pulled out the package of Grasshopper cookies and said, "how about a Grasshopper cookie?" So Mini-Man furrows his brow and examines the package with this serious, concerned, cautious look and I could tell he was contemplating the merits of cookies that LOOKED like delicious chocolate cookies, but contained grasshoppers. So I clarified that no, they're not MADE of grasshoppers...they are just CALLED grasshoppers. That's all he needed to hear and he gleefully accepted a cookie. He was completely smitten with those Grasshoppers (as is his aunt).
